Orthodontic web site search engine optimization commonly goes unnoticed by several specialists. Google focuses on providing outstanding customer experience. Therefore, if your site has sluggish filling speed, broken web links, inadequate safety and security, or does not have mobile optimization, it can harm your online search engine positions. We estimate that technological search engine optimization represent around 30-40% of the ranking algorithm.

To keep your site up to speed up, you need to monitor its packing rate. You have only 3 secs to capture a potential patient's attention before they desert your website.


HIPAA compliance is crucial, and you should have full safety, especially for call kinds, consultation demands, and on-line payments. Failing to conform with HIPAA guidelines can put your practice and patients in jeopardy of OCR penalties. Mobile optimization is an essential attribute for any kind of website, particularly in the health care market.

In enhancement to having an enticing layout and being maximized for mobile phones, orthodontic sites should likewise abide by stringent HIPAA guidelines and maintain technological proficiency. Non-compliance of several orthodontic web sites does not indicate neglect, yet instead stems from the complicated and detailed nature of HIPAA guidelines. As an example, the majority of call and consultation forms do not abide by HIPAA regulations because they lack end-to-end security.

One efficient method to enhance your on the internet credibility is by responsing to person evaluations. It's essential to respond to Google Reviews due to the fact that it shows that you value your patients and have their benefits in mind. Nonetheless, it's vital to keep expertise and generosity while reacting to dental Google evaluations.
